Longhorns Beat Aggies at Home, 27-17
The UT Tower will shine burnt orange lights on top to celebrate the Texas Longhorns win over Texas A&M on Saturday, Nov. 28. Per tradition, an orange top on the Tower celebrates Longhorn football’s regular season and bowl game victories.
